Location
Coney Weston is a leafy village found in the triangle between Thetford, Bury St Edmund’s and Diss. Whilst small, the village still has a great sense of local community with various events taking place. The neighbouring village of Barningham is just a few miles away and has local convenience store/Post Office and public house.
